Getting The Machine Learning Bootcamp: Build An Ml Portfolio To Work thumbnail

Getting The Machine Learning Bootcamp: Build An Ml Portfolio To Work

Published Mar 03, 25
7 min read


You can't do that action at this time.

The Artificial Intelligence Institute is a Founders and Programmers program which is being led by Besart Shyti and Izaak Sofer. You can send your staff on our training or employ our experienced trainees without employment charges. Find out more below. The government is keen for more knowledgeable people to seek AI, so they have actually made this training readily available through Skills Bootcamps and the apprenticeship levy.

There are a number of various other means you may be eligible for an apprenticeship. View the full eligibility standards. If you have any type of concerns concerning your qualification, please email us at Days run Monday-Friday from 9 am up until 6 pm. You will certainly be offered 24/7 accessibility to the university.

Typically, applications for a programme close about two weeks before the program starts, or when the programme is complete, depending on which takes place.



I located fairly a substantial reading listing on all coding-related machine finding out topics. As you can see, people have been trying to apply equipment learning to coding, but always in really slim fields, not simply a device that can handle all type of coding or debugging. The remainder of this answer concentrates on your relatively broad extent "debugging" maker and why this has actually not truly been tried yet (regarding my research study on the topic shows).

What Does Machine Learning Engineer Vs Software Engineer Do?

Human beings have not also resemble specifying an universal coding criterion that every person agrees with. Even one of the most widely set principles like SOLID are still a source for conversation regarding how deeply it need to be applied. For all practical functions, it's imposible to completely comply with SOLID unless you have no economic (or time) constraint whatsoever; which simply isn't possible in the personal industry where most advancement takes place.



In absence of an objective procedure of right and incorrect, just how are we mosting likely to be able to give a maker positive/negative feedback to make it find out? At finest, we can have lots of people give their very own point of view to the equipment ("this is good/bad code"), and the device's outcome will certainly then be an "typical opinion".

It can be, but it's not guaranteed to be. For debugging in specific, it's vital to acknowledge that details designers are susceptible to introducing a certain type of bug/mistake. The nature of the blunder can in some cases be influenced by the programmer that introduced it. For instance, as I am commonly associated with bugfixing others' code at work, I have a kind of assumption of what type of mistake each developer is prone to make.

Based on the designer, I might look towards the config documents or the LINQ. In a similar way, I've operated at numerous business as a professional now, and I can clearly see that sorts of insects can be biased in the direction of certain kinds of business. It's not a difficult and fast policy that I can conclusively direct out, yet there is a definite trend.

The Main Principles Of Machine Learning In Production



Like I said previously, anything a human can discover, a device can. Nevertheless, just how do you recognize that you've educated the device the full series of possibilities? Just how can you ever before give it with a little (i.e. not international) dataset and recognize for sure that it represents the full spectrum of pests? Or, would you instead produce certain debuggers to assist specific developers/companies, rather than create a debugger that is widely functional? Requesting for a machine-learned debugger resembles requesting a machine-learned Sherlock Holmes.

I eventually desire to end up being a machine learning designer down the road, I comprehend that this can take great deals of time (I am person). That's my objective. I have essentially no coding experience aside from basic html and css. I would like to know which Free Code Camp programs I should take and in which order to achieve this goal? Kind of like a knowing course.

I do not recognize what I do not understand so I'm hoping you specialists available can point me into the best instructions. Many thanks! 1 Like You need two fundamental skillsets: mathematics and code. Normally, I'm informing individuals that there is much less of a web link in between math and programs than they assume.

The "discovering" component is an application of analytical designs. And those models aren't created by the device; they're developed by people. In terms of finding out to code, you're going to begin in the exact same place as any kind of various other novice.

How To Become A Machine Learning Engineer (2025 Guide) Things To Know Before You Buy

It's going to think that you have actually discovered the foundational principles currently. That's transferrable to any other language, yet if you don't have any passion in JavaScript, then you might desire to dig about for Python programs aimed at novices and finish those before starting the freeCodeCamp Python product.

Many Device Discovering Engineers remain in high demand as a number of markets increase their development, use, and upkeep of a vast variety of applications. If you are asking yourself, "Can a software program engineer come to be an equipment learning designer?" the answer is indeed. If you already have some coding experience and interested about equipment discovering, you must discover every expert avenue offered.

Education industry is currently growing with on-line options, so you do not have to stop your existing task while getting those sought after skills. Business all over the globe are discovering various methods to accumulate and apply numerous offered data. They are in requirement of competent designers and agree to purchase talent.

We are constantly on a hunt for these specialties, which have a comparable structure in terms of core skills. Of course, there are not just resemblances, yet additionally differences in between these three expertises. If you are wondering exactly how to damage into data scientific research or exactly how to use artificial intelligence in software application engineering, we have a couple of easy explanations for you.

If you are asking do data scientists get paid more than software program designers the solution is not clear cut. It actually depends!, the average yearly wage for both jobs is $137,000.



Not compensation alone. Maker understanding is not merely a brand-new programs language. It needs a deep understanding of math and stats. When you become a device learning engineer, you need to have a baseline understanding of numerous principles, such as: What sort of information do you have? What is their statistical distribution? What are the statistical versions suitable to your dataset? What are the relevant metrics you require to optimize for? These fundamentals are needed to be successful in starting the transition right into Artificial intelligence.

The 4-Minute Rule for How To Become A Machine Learning Engineer In 2025

Offer your assistance and input in device discovering jobs and pay attention to comments. Do not be intimidated due to the fact that you are a newbie everybody has a beginning point, and your coworkers will value your collaboration.

If you are such an individual, you should take into consideration joining a firm that functions mainly with device understanding. Maker understanding is a continuously evolving area.

My entire post-college occupation has actually succeeded since ML is as well tough for software program designers (and researchers). Bear with me right here. Long ago, throughout the AI winter (late 80s to 2000s) as a high college pupil I review about neural webs, and being interest in both biology and CS, assumed that was an exciting system to find out about.

Equipment learning all at once was taken into consideration a scurrilous scientific research, squandering people and computer system time. "There's not nearly enough information. And the algorithms we have don't function! And even if we resolved those, computers are also slow-moving". Thankfully, I took care of to stop working to obtain a job in the biography dept and as an alleviation, was directed at an incipient computational biology group in the CS department.